服装工效系统热湿耦合的非线性特性

摘    要:将热力学方法运用于人体服装环境工效系统的研究,运用非平衡热力学中力与流的关系来描述系统中服装传热与传湿之间的耦合,并通过出汗暖体躯干的实验测试获得与热湿耦合有关的数据,所得到的规律表明该热湿耦合有非线性关系。实验数据说明服装的热湿耦合是不可忽略的。

Nonlinear property on coupled heat and moisture transfer in clothing ergonomics system

Abstract:The thermodynamic method was applied to ergonomics system of human body-clothing-environment. The coupled heat and moisture transfer in clothing was described by the relation between thermodynamics strength and thermodynamics flow in non-equilibrium thermodynamics system. Sweating manikin equipment was used to obtain nonlinear relation of coupled effect. The data of measurement explain that the coupled effect in clothing should not be neglected.
